The 2008 Organization of Vietnamese Professionals Holiday Party was a Great Event. We had over 40 people attend our first Holiday party. The food was delicious as usual and the gift exchange was fun for everyone. Thanks to Thanh for organizing the event and getting the decorations, including a real Christmas Tree.

Awesome turnout for our latest Wine and Beer Lovers Group event at Best Cellars in Arlington. We had over 25 new and familiar faces meet for the wine tasting that was hosted by their knowledgeable staff. We tasted 6 wines from around the world accompanied by light snacks. Afterwards, we had dinner at nearby Cafe Asia. Thanks to everyone who came out and to Lou for organizing.
Our first big event of the summer was a huge success. Over 40 people came to the showing of "Three Seasons" followed by a rooftop BBQ at one of the nicest condos in DC. Although the BBQ was interrupted by a thunderstorm, we managed to get all the food cooked and enjoyed being outdoors. The view from the rooftop was magnificent.
